RESOLUTION N0. 8376-09 BY: Antonio, Bullock, Butler, Dever, Madigan, <br />Powers, Summers <br />A RESOLUTION to encourage the use of federal economic recovery funds to promote <br />goods and services made or performed by American citizens and companies. <br />WHEREAS, The economic downturn is having a critical impact on everyday Americans <br />_._ <br />who are sEruggling to maintain-or find jobs in an increasingly difficult environmeht; and <br />WHEREAS, Those same Americans are the taxpayers that provide the revenue needed <br />to operate essential government services; and <br />WHEREAS, Congress has enacted an economic recovery package that will provide <br />significant amounts of money to the cities and states and immediately will provide <br />considerable infrastructure rebuilding, green energy projects, and other projects that will <br />require manufactured components; and <br />WHEREAS, American taxpayer dollars should be spent to maximize the creation of <br />American jobs and restore the economic vitality of our communities; and <br />WHEREAS, Any domestically produced products that are purchased with federal <br />economic recovery plan funds will immediately help struggling American families and will <br />stabilize our greater economy; and <br />WHEREAS, Any economic recovery plan spending should, to every extent possible and <br />in accordance with state and federal law, include a commitment from the Governor to buy <br />goods and services for projects from companies that are produced within the United States, <br />thus employing the very workers that pay the taxes for the economic recovery plan spending <br />in the first place; now therefore <br />BE IT RESOLVED BY THE CITY OF LAKEWOOD, OHIO: <br />Section 1. We the undersigned will work to maximize the creation of American jobs <br />and restore economic growth and opportunity by spending American Recovery and <br />Reinvestment Act funds on goods and services that both create jobs and help keep Americans <br />employed. <br />Section 2. We commit to purchasing only products and services that are made or <br />performed in the United States of America whenever and wherever possible with any <br />American Recovery and Reinvestment Act funds provided to the City of Lakewood by the <br />American taxpayers. <br />Section 3.
